Once upon a time, in a quaint village nestled between rolling hills and whispering forests, there lived a little girl named Lina. She had a heart as big as the sky and a mind brimming with curiosity. Every night, Lina would gaze up at the twinkling stars, her eyes wide with wonder. She dreamt of the vastness of the universe, of the secrets that lay beyond her village.

One evening, as Lina lay on her bed, looking up at the stars, she noticed something unusual. One of the stars, a brilliant blue one, seemed to flicker and fade. Lina's heart skipped a beat. She knew that stars were celestial beacons, guides to the night, and the loss of one would mean trouble for her village.

The next morning, Lina set out on her quest to find the lost star. She packed a small satchel with snacks, a blanket, and a lantern, and with a determined look in her eyes, she ventured into the unknown. The path led her through the forest, where the trees whispered secrets of old and the wind carried tales of distant lands.

As Lina traveled, she encountered many creatures, both mystical and magical. She made friends with a wise old owl, who shared stories of the stars and the constellations that danced across the sky. She met a playful fox, who showed her how to read the patterns of the night sky. And she was even guided by a gentle stream, which sang a lullaby as it flowed, leading her closer to her goal.

But Lina's journey was not without challenges. She had to cross a rickety bridge that wobbled with each step, and she had to navigate a maze of shimmering stones that seemed to shift and change before her eyes. Yet, with the help of her newfound friends, Lina overcame each obstacle.

Finally, Lina reached the edge of a vast, starless expanse. She could feel the absence of the lost star like a void in her heart. She searched for hours, calling out to the star, her voice echoing across the empty space. Just as she began to lose hope, a soft glow appeared in the distance.

Lina ran towards the light, her heart pounding with excitement. When she reached the source, she found a magnificent tree, its branches adorned with thousands of tiny lights, each one resembling a star. In the center of the tree was the missing blue star, shimmering and radiant.

Lina reached out to touch it, and as her fingers brushed against the star, it glowed even brighter. The star began to drift upwards, guided by its own light, until it reached its place among the other stars in the sky.

The villagers, who had been worried sick about Lina, gathered to see the star return. They watched in awe as the star twinkled down on them, a symbol of hope and magic.

Lina returned to her village a hero, her heart full of joy and her spirit even more curious than before. She realized that the stars were not just lights in the sky, but guides, friends, and protectors.

And so, every night, Lina would look up at the stars, knowing that she had played a part in keeping them bright. She knew that the universe was full of wonders, and that with a little courage and a lot of curiosity, she could uncover them all.

The end.
